Abstract

An apparatus for dispensing and conditioning vapor includes an atomizer, a container, a body, a mouth cap, and a wicking material. The atomizer atomizes a fluid. The container stores a fluid. The body includes a leading end portion, a trailing end portion, a second conduit, a plurality of inlet ports, and a plurality of outlet ports. The plurality of inlet ports define an opening between the body and the container. The mouth cap includes a leading end portion, a trailing end portion, and a third conduit. The wicking material supplies fluid to the atomizer and has a calculated wicking rate.

What is claimed is: 
     
         1 . An apparatus for dispensing and conditioning vapor, the apparatus comprising:
 an atomizer configured to atomize a fluid;   a container configured to store the fluid;   a body including:
 a leading end portion, a trailing end portion, and a second conduit; 
 a plurality of inlet ports defining an opening between the body and the container; and 
 a plurality of outlet ports; 
   a mouth cap including a leading end portion, a trailing end portion, and a third conduit; and   a wicking material, wherein the wicking material is configured to supply fluid to the atomizer and have a calculated wicking rate.   
     
     
         2 . The apparatus of  claim 1 , wherein the plurality of inlet ports and outlet ports are configured to optimize flow of oil to the atomizer to ensure vapor production. 
     
     
         3 . The apparatus of  claim 1 , wherein the inlet ports and the outlet ports are configured in a square shape. 
     
     
         4 . The apparatus of  claim 1 , wherein the inlet ports are configured to enable an ingress of fluid into the body. 
     
     
         5 . The apparatus of  claim 1 , wherein the outlet ports are configured to enable release of fluid from the body. 
     
     
         6 . The apparatus of  claim 1 , wherein the plurality of inlet ports are configured so that a center of the inlet port is closer in distance to the inlet ports first outer edge and second outer edge. 
     
     
         7 . The apparatus of  claim 1 , wherein the opening of each inlet port of the plurality of inlet ports is configured to ensure an adequate wicking rate of the wicking material based on a flow rate of the fluid. 
     
     
         8 . The apparatus of  claim 1 , further comprising wicking material, wherein the wicking material is proximate to the atomizer, and wherein the wicking material is configured to supply fluid to the atomizer at a wicking rate. 
     
     
         9 . The apparatus of  claim 1 , wherein the adequate wicking rate is when the wicking rate is approximately matched to the rate at which the fluid is atomized by the atomizer. 
     
     
         10 . An apparatus for ensuring complete saturation of an atomizer, comprising:
 a plurality of inlet ports, wherein each inlet port of the plurality of inlet ports has outer edges and a center, wherein a first distance between first outer edge and the center is shorter than a second distance between a second outer edge and the center;   a plurality of openings, each opening of the plurality of openings is defined by each inlet port of a plurality of inlet ports, defined between a body and a container storing fluid; and   a fluid supplied to the atomizer by a wicking material.   
     
     
         11 . The apparatus of  claim 10 , further comprising wicking material, wherein the wicking material is proximate to the atomizer; and
 the wicking material is configured to supply fluid to the atomizer at an adequate wicking rate.   
     
     
         12 . The apparatus of  claim 11 , wherein the adequate wicking rate is when the wicking rate is approximately matched to the rate at which the fluid is atomized by the atomizer. 
     
     
         13 . The apparatus of  claim 11 , wherein the opening of each inlet port of the plurality of inlet ports is configured to ensure an adequate wicking rate of the wicking material based on a flow rate of the fluid.
